#a4dba1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a4dba1 is composed of 64.3% red, 85.9% green and 63.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.5%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 116.9 degrees, a saturation of 44.6% and a lightness of 74.5%. #a4dba1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#49b743.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#a4dba1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020502 is the darkest color, while #f6fc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a4dba1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bac2ba is the less saturated color, while #85fe7e is the most saturated one.
